Transaction 85d05993d21024c96882db805cb861e099a641fc7e002c5575b5961706c34fd6
1 Input
1 Output
-
85d05993d21024c96882db805cb861e099a641fc7e002c5575b5961706c34fd6:0
- value
- 43031261
- script pubkey
- OP_0 OP_PUSHBYTES_20 3103ff046f625daa8c9c8c395c3037590674e1b9
- address
- ltc1qxypl7pr0vfw64ryu3su4cvphtyr8fcdegrreyv